Building a global presence in the whisky industry goes far beyond digital listings and printed brochures — it demands a thoughtful, culturally aware approach that creates lasting credibility in foreign markets. Start by researching key markets where whisky has strong demand and growing interest — countries like Scotland’s traditional allies and emerging Asian enthusiasts have established whisky cultures or are rapidly developing them. Know what each region values: peated single malts, smooth blends, or barrel-aged rarities — and tailor your messaging accordingly.

Participate in global whisky expos and industry gatherings — events such as Whisky Live in Paris, The Scotch Whisky Experience in Edinburgh, or the World Whiskies Conference in New York are unmatched opportunities to build direct relationships with buyers and influencers. These venues allow you to showcase your product, gather feedback, and establish personal connections that online interactions cannot replicate.

Look for partners who share your values around quality and authenticity — and structure mutually beneficial agreements with strong margins and promotional backing.


Use online channels with precision and cultural insight — create a professional website with multilingual options, high quality imagery, and detailed product stories that highlight provenance, craftsmanship, and heritage. Leverage platforms where whisky lovers gather — from Reddit threads to influencer-led Telegram channels — partner with global whisky ambassadors and content creators and post authentic glimpses of distilling, barrel aging, and team stories.


Don’t underestimate the power of storytelling — buyers don’t just purchase spirit — they buy into a legacy, a place, and a people. Share your brand’s journey in a way that resonates across cultures — emphasize time-honored methods, dedication, and uncompromising quality.


Building global trust takes time — Expanding overseas is a marathon, not a sprint. Follow up consistently, respond to inquiries promptly, and remain transparent in your communications. Tasting before bulk purchase is standard practice in global markets — so provide curated tasting kits via local distributors or host pop-up events in Tokyo, Paris, or New York. Reliability and excellence will foster loyal, repeat buyers.
